Software Engineer developing solutions for energy markets at E.ON Energy Markets. Collaborating on algorithmic trading and leveraging cloud technologies for innovations in energy.
Responsibilities
Partner with stakeholders across business units to translate complex requirements into robust data-driven technical solutions and software development.
Design and implement using programming languages and frameworks, with a focus on Python & Java and back end with MS SQL & PostGresDB
Leverage Azure cloud platforms to deploy scalable algo and software solutions, incorporating serverless architectures, containerization (e.g., Docker, Kubernetes), and Infrastructure as Code (e.g., Terraform).
Drive solution delivery through agile methodologies, managing end-to-end development cycles, from requirements gathering to deployment and monitoring, ensuring high-quality deliverables.
Conduct rigorous testing, including automated unit, integration, and user acceptance testing (UAT), to ensure reliability, performance, and scalability of data systems.
Monitor and optimize production environments using observability tools and implement CI/CD pipelines for continuous delivery using tools like Azure DevOps.
Requirements
Minimum 3+ years of professional experience in software development based on Python & Java programming
Experience working with MS SQL, PostGresDB , Redis, React and testing framework
Experience with Azure cloud components, CI/CD, DevOps pipelines, Docker and Infrastructure as Code.
Good to have knowledge on DevOps methodologies and Algo trading solutions in energy industry
Ability to work both independently and within a team in combination with collaborative mindset with the ability to communicate effectively with diverse stakeholders, including technical meetings & workshops.
Excellent interpersonal, verbal, and written English communication skills.
Software Development Engineer at HII developing system simulation frameworks for naval defense applications. Collaborate with cross - functional teams to produce quality software solutions.
Senior Software Engineer optimizing data models and query systems at CloudZero to enhance cloud cost management capabilities. Collaborate with teams to develop scalable solutions for complex analytical needs.
Tech Lead for a co - located engineering team at Watershed, an enterprise sustainability platform. Leading product development, mentoring engineers, and driving technical excellence.
Full Stack Software Engineer developing secure applications for payment preparation and tracking at fintech company. Collaborating with cross - functional teams and ensuring high - quality software delivery.
Software Engineer providing customer support and designing high - performance solutions for innovative cyber technology. Collaborating with UI developers and debugging existing systems.
Senior Lead Software Engineer at Capital One leading diverse technology projects in cloud - based solutions. Collaborating with product managers and mentoring engineering teams for financial empowerment.
Product Applications Engineer driving growth in Life Sciences at Analog Devices. Collaborating with marketing and engineering teams to develop solutions for customers.
Senior Principal Software Engineer leading development of AI solutions at Red Hat. Collaborating with talented engineers to innovate on a hybrid cloud platform.
Senior Release Engineer at Red Hat managing CI/CD release pipelines for OpenShift Virtualization. Collaborating on pipeline operations and tooling development in a hybrid work environment.
Principal Software Engineer in Red Hat's Advanced Cluster Management team, leading technical direction and fostering collaboration across global teams. Responsible for scalable distributed systems and mentoring engineers.